Change From Full Subject – Predicate From

• The verb in a gerund phrase is reduced to participial from. All participial froms may function as gerund except the –ed past participle; the most common form, however, is the –ing present participle.

• The simple sentence The hunters shot the bird can become the gerund phrase the shooting of the birds (original object) by the hunters ( original subject). These changes from subject – predicate form also permit the gerund phrase to be embedded as a noun within another predication – The shooting of the birds by hunters caused her great distress.

• The gerund fuctions as noun head pf the gerund phrase, the transformed “subject” and “object’ as adjectival modifiers

Subject of Gerund in or Unchange Form

“ SUBJECT” A WORD DENOTING A LIVE BEING. The choice of possessive or non-possessive form often depends on whether formal or informal usage is being observerd.

In formal usage, possessive form of nouns and pronouns are required.

• Example : The girl resents her sister’s getting more attetion than she

does

“subject” of Gerund an of Phrase An of phrase “subject” of a gerund may denote a live being or an

inanimate thing. This kind of “subject” is used mostly with intransitive verbs. The (occasionally another determiner) initiates the phrase.

• Example : the shouting of the children distrubed his sleep Personal pronouns are not used as “subject” in of phrase ---*the

shouting of them. A “subject” representing a live being may someimes be put either in an pf

phrase or in s’ possessive form –the shouting of the children or the children’s shouting. The gerund with the possessive “subject” has greater force as a verb ; the gerund with the of phrase “ subject” has greater force as a noun.

Gerund Phrase as subject of verb

A gerund phrase does not occur frequently as a subject. One of its common use as a subject is in general statements with be as the main verb.

• The gerund phrase may also function as the subject of a verb expressing :

1. Cause –effect relationship Seeing her every day made him realize how wonderful she

was 2. Emotion Being overcharged for anything enrages her

Gerund Phrases as Objects of prepositions

Any verb used as the object in a prepositional phrase takes the form of a gerund. Most gerund phrases after preposition are subjectless, especiallythose in adverbial preposition phrases.

Nominal Function of Preposition Gerund Phrases Such gerund phrases function as preposition object of verb.

A great many of the verbs listed under preposition object in the chapter on preposition take such gerund object.

Adjectival Function of Preposition Gerund Phrases

These adjectival constructions appearing after nouns begin mostly with of or for. There are two main types.

a. Those prepositional gerund phrases that follow nouns derived from verbs or adjectives.

• Example : His pretense of being rich didn’t fool anyone b. Those preposition gerund phrases appearing after nouns that are

nonderivational. Such adjectival constructions are mostly adjective clause equivalents.

The money for traveling around the country (= with which they could travel around the country) was soon used up

Adverbial Function of Prepositional Gerund Phrases

PREPOSITIONAL GERUND PHRASES MODIFYING VERBS. These phrases may express almost all adverbial relationships except place.

• Example : after listening to the news, she started to prepare dinner. He earned the money for his tuition by working as a waiter

during the summer months I passed him in the street without his recognizing me In spite of traveling alone, she enjoyed her vacation very much

Stylistic Matters Related to Gerund Phrases

In general, the gerund phrase retains a stronger verbal force than do the other nominals ( noun clauses, infinitive phrases, bstract noun phrases ). However, its varying forms offer choices that range from emphasis on the action of a verb to emphasis on the abstract idea of a noun.In this last choice, the indoctrinating of the children, there is less concern for the “Subject” as agent. This choice is closest to the nominal form used for the highest level of abstraction, the abstract noun phrase – the indoctrination of the children ( By the teacher ).Ex : The teacher’s indoctrinating the children disturb their parents

( Emphasis on a action )The teacher’s indoctrinating of the children disturbed their

parents.( Emphasis intermediate between an action and an idea )
